公元前五百多年,古希腊著名哲学家毕达哥拉斯在研究了大量的直角三角形后,发现斜边的平方恰好等于两直角边的平方和,他意识到这是一条极其重要的定理,为了庆祝,他下令杀了一百头牛,举办了一个盛大的宴会,这个定理也因此被后人称为“毕达哥拉斯”定理,可毕达哥拉斯哪里知道,远在东方的中国在他之前六百多年就有“勾三、股四、弦五”的记述了。下面选辑有关勾股定理的几道应用题,供同学们参考。
